Output e2aaa19a016d2e58fe06fedbaf3d5cdcd4fe7034b863a96cdb072711b61f4e66:19

value
198039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dede34853131ccb1d4661ec88f23b6839f907ecd OP_EQUAL
address
3N1S8DRsEkU8pyYSKbWw8Kym7Mg8smYc3r
transaction
e2aaa19a016d2e58fe06fedbaf3d5cdcd4fe7034b863a96cdb072711b61f4e66
confirmations
126012
spent
true